Web14 de abr. de 2024 · Be quiet: Don’t make loud noises, as it can provoke hippos and make them feel threatened. Avoid being between a hippo and water: Hippos feel safe in water, so don’t block their path to it. Stay vigilant: Always be aware of your surroundings and watch for hippos, especially in areas with tall grass or water. Stay calm: Panicking can make ... Web27 de jun. de 2024 · Despite being the third-largest land mammal in the world, the hippo can run faster than Usain Bolt, which means they can easily outrun you. In the water, they’re just as dangerous. Despite being known as the “river horse” a hippo doesn’t swim, but it can still propel itself through the water at an alarming rate.
